Ms. Deloras McGaha, age 68, of Hazlehurst, died Monday, April 10, 2017, at Memorial Hospital in Savannah after a brief illness. Ms. McGaha was born March 6, 1949, in Greenville, S.C., to the late Charlie R. and Lillian Thigpen McGaha. She was also preceded in death by four of her furbabies, Tank, Chloe, Benji, and Little Bit. She was a 1967 graduate of Jeff Davis High School, and then became a Licensed Practical Nurse before earning her Registered Nurse degree from South Georgia College in 1982. She was an emergency room nurse, a job she loved, before later becoming an operating room nurse. Ms. McGaha was also a traveling nurse for several years, enjoying working in New York, New Orleans, California, Florida, and Ohio, among other places. Ms. McGaha loved the beach, dazzling sunsets, plants and flowers, all critters great and small, and anything even remotely related to a flamingo, either the tacky plastic ones or real ones. Her hearty, irresistible laugh was so boisterous could stop even a train in its tracks. She was also quite outspoken and let you know exactly what you thought of her, whether you liked it or not.
